#modules-reviews label{margin-bottom:5px;font-weight:bold}#modules-reviews .border-area{display:flex;border-radius:5px;border:1px solid #d1d1d1;background-color:#fbfbfb}#modules-reviews .border-area .border-area-inner{width:100%}#modules-reviews .border-area .row{align-items:center}#modules-reviews .border-area .margin-area{margin:20px}#modules-reviews .stars .star{font-size:21px;color:#ffd700;cursor:pointer}#modules-reviews .margin{margin-bottom:15px}#modules-reviews .margin30{margin-bottom:30px}#modules-reviews .margin20{margin-bottom:20px}#modules-reviews .margintop30{margin-top:30px}#modules-reviews .hidden-area{display:none}#modules-reviews .plus-textarea{background-color:#f8fbf9;border:1px solid #28a745;color:#000}#modules-reviews .minus-textarea{background-color:#fdf7f7;border:1px solid #842029;color:#000}#modules-reviews .margin-left-5{margin-left:5px}#modules-reviews .margin-right-5{margin-right:5px}#modules-reviews .thankyou{line-height:25px}#modules-reviews .thankyou .title{font-size:20px}#modules-reviews .thankyou .subtitle{font-size:16px}#modules-reviews .reviews-product-item .item-img{width:100%;max-width:155px;margin-left:auto;display:block;margin-right:auto}#modules-reviews .padding-area{padding:20px}#modules-reviews .h100,#modules-reviews .upload-area,#modules-reviews .upload-drop-zone{height:100%}#modules-reviews .upload-drop-zone{border:2px dashed #d1d1d1;background-color:#fff;border-radius:5px;padding:20px;text-align:center;cursor:pointer;position:relative;transition:background-color .2s ease;display:flex;align-items:center;justify-content:center;flex-direction:column}#modules-reviews .upload-drop-zone.dragover{background-color:#f0f0f0}#modules-reviews .upload-preview{margin-top:10px;position:relative;width:100%;text-align:center}#modules-reviews .upload-preview img{max-width:100%;height:auto;border-radius:5px;display:block;margin:0 auto}#modules-reviews .upload-remove{position:absolute;top:4px;right:4px;background:#000;color:#fff;border:0;border-radius:50%;font-size:16px;width:24px;height:24px;line-height:22px;text-align:center;cursor:pointer;z-index:10;opacity:.7}#modules-reviews .upload-area{height:100%;position:relative}